<title>crypto: caam - determine whether CAAM supports blob encap/decap</title>
<updated>2022-05-23T15:47:50Z</updated>
<author>
<name>Ahmad Fatoum</name>
<email>a.fatoum@pengutronix.de</email>
</author>
<published>2022-05-13T14:57:01Z</published>
<link rel='alternate' type='text/html' href='https://git.zx2c4.com/linux-dev/commit/?id=7a0e7d5265f58eab5983f6560817d4fe9943743b'/>
<id>urn:sha1:7a0e7d5265f58eab5983f6560817d4fe9943743b</id>
<content type='text'>
Depending on SoC variant, a CAAM may be available, but with some futures
fused out. The LS1028A (non-E) SoC is one such SoC and while it
indicates BLOB support, BLOB operations will ultimately fail, because
there is no AES support. Add a new blob_present member to reflect
whether both BLOB support and the AES support it depends on is
available.

These will be used in a follow-up commit to allow blob driver
initialization to error out on SoCs without the necessary hardware
support instead of failing at runtime with a cryptic

  caam_jr 8020000.jr: 20000b0f: CCB: desc idx 11: : Invalid CHA selected.

<title>crypto: caam/rng - Add support for PRNG</title>
<updated>2022-05-06T10:16:55Z</updated>
<author>
<name>Meenakshi Aggarwal</name>
<email>meenakshi.aggarwal@nxp.com</email>
</author>
<published>2022-04-29T11:48:08Z</published>
<link rel='alternate' type='text/html' href='https://git.zx2c4.com/linux-dev/commit/?id=0aa6ac7795cab3d8bcf3209d77459d595f4843da'/>
<id>urn:sha1:0aa6ac7795cab3d8bcf3209d77459d595f4843da</id>
<content type='text'>
Add support for random number generation using PRNG
mode of CAAM and expose the interface through crypto API.

According to the RM, the HW implementation of the DRBG follows
NIST SP 800-90A specification for DRBG_Hash SHA-256 function

<title>crypto: caam - enable crypto-engine retry mechanism</title>
<updated>2020-11-06T03:29:11Z</updated>
<author>
<name>Iuliana Prodan</name>
<email>iuliana.prodan@nxp.com</email>
</author>
<published>2020-10-26T19:06:26Z</published>
<link rel='alternate' type='text/html' href='https://git.zx2c4.com/linux-dev/commit/?id=2d653936eb2cf613526290caa512b46e4c0d71ae'/>
<id>urn:sha1:2d653936eb2cf613526290caa512b46e4c0d71ae</id>
<content type='text'>
Use the new crypto_engine_alloc_init_and_set() function to
initialize crypto-engine and enable retry mechanism.

Set the maximum size for crypto-engine software queue based on
Job Ring size (JOBR_DEPTH) and a threshold (reserved for the
non-crypto-API requests that are not passed through crypto-engine).

The callback for do_batch_requests is NULL, since CAAM
doesn't support linked requests.

<title>crypto: caam - Move debugfs fops into standalone file</title>
<updated>2020-08-21T04:47:49Z</updated>
<author>
<name>Horia Geantă</name>
<email>horia.geanta@nxp.com</email>
</author>
<published>2020-08-06T18:09:49Z</published>
<link rel='alternate' type='text/html' href='https://git.zx2c4.com/linux-dev/commit/?id=abd9875497ba47e198fb565f11d5f332eeb08ab3'/>
<id>urn:sha1:abd9875497ba47e198fb565f11d5f332eeb08ab3</id>
<content type='text'>
Currently the debugfs fops are defined in caam/intern.h.  This causes
problems because it creates identical static functions and variables
in multiple files.  It also creates warnings when those files don't
use the fops.

This patch moves them into a standalone file, debugfs.c.

It also removes unnecessary uses of ifdefs on CONFIG_DEBUG_FS.

<title>crypto: caam - drop global context pointer and init_done</title>
<updated>2020-03-30T00:50:49Z</updated>
<author>
<name>Andrey Smirnov</name>
<email>andrew.smirnov@gmail.com</email>
</author>
<published>2020-03-19T16:12:27Z</published>
<link rel='alternate' type='text/html' href='https://git.zx2c4.com/linux-dev/commit/?id=1517f63cd84f00da3a3e21dff042410b2799c1c3'/>
<id>urn:sha1:1517f63cd84f00da3a3e21dff042410b2799c1c3</id>
<content type='text'>
Leverage devres to get rid of code storing global context as well as
init_done flag.

Original code also has a circular deallocation dependency where
unregister_algs() -&gt; caam_rng_exit() -&gt; caam_jr_free() chain would
only happen if all of JRs were freed. Fix this by moving
caam_rng_exit() outside of unregister_algs() and doing it specifically
for JR that instantiated HWRNG.

<title>crypto: caam - support crypto_engine framework for SKCIPHER algorithms</title>
<updated>2020-02-22T01:25:47Z</updated>
<author>
<name>Iuliana Prodan</name>
<email>iuliana.prodan@nxp.com</email>
</author>
<published>2020-02-12T17:55:21Z</published>
<link rel='alternate' type='text/html' href='https://git.zx2c4.com/linux-dev/commit/?id=ee38767f152a3310aabee7074848911f43bf5d69'/>
<id>urn:sha1:ee38767f152a3310aabee7074848911f43bf5d69</id>
<content type='text'>
Integrate crypto_engine into CAAM, to make use of the engine queue.
Add support for SKCIPHER algorithms.

This is intended to be used for CAAM backlogging support.
The requests, with backlog flag (e.g. from dm-crypt) will be listed
into crypto-engine queue and processed by CAAM when free.
This changes the return codes for enqueuing a request:
-EINPROGRESS if OK, -EBUSY if request is backlogged (via
crypto-engine), -ENOSPC if the queue is full, -EIO if it
cannot map the caller's descriptor.

The requests, with backlog flag, will be listed into crypto-engine
queue and processed by CAAM when free. Only the backlog request are
sent to crypto-engine since the others can be handled by CAAM, if free,
especially since JR has up to 1024 entries (more than the 10 entries
from crypto-engine).

<title>crypto: caam - select DMA address size at runtime</title>
<updated>2019-08-30T08:05:30Z</updated>
<author>
<name>Andrey Smirnov</name>
<email>andrew.smirnov@gmail.com</email>
</author>
<published>2019-08-20T20:23:59Z</published>
<link rel='alternate' type='text/html' href='https://git.zx2c4.com/linux-dev/commit/?id=a1cf573ee95d5a15bdd1d33310d179d92b229dd1'/>
<id>urn:sha1:a1cf573ee95d5a15bdd1d33310d179d92b229dd1</id>
<content type='text'>
i.MX8 mScale SoC still use 32-bit addresses in its CAAM implmentation,
so we can't rely on sizeof(dma_addr_t) to detemine CAAM pointer
size. Convert the code to query CTPR and MCFGR for that during driver
probing.
